Select your object and press
Freeze M, this simply bakes your changes to the geometry by collapsing the modeling construction history:
If you are working with XSI on a monitor with a resolution lower than the recommended 1280x1024 then you will need to collapse some of the Panels on the MCP by right clicking on any panel header, to expand or restore them simply right click on them again.
http://softimage.wiki.softimage.com/xsi ... m#Rca29906
Select your object and
Freeze All Transforms to reset the SRT values of the object(also moves object center to 0,0,0):
Freezing the object's transforms should be done prior to buiding your hierarchy.
http://softimage.wiki.softimage.com/xsi ... m#Rax13184
Freezing the transforms and the construction history(
Freeze M -freeze modeling or
Freeze* -freeze all) is standard procedure for
all geometry except collision primitives in preparation for the msh format, read the animation_guide.doc for more information.
*Freeze should not be performed on an object with an envelope operator or else it will be removed, however Freeze M is ok.
